Discussion

Apple Max OS X Application Firewall Launchd Firewall Bypass Weakness

Apple Mac OS X is prone to a weakness regarding firewall settings and processes started by 'launchd'.

This issue may result in a false sense of security and leave certain processes vulnerable to external attack.

This issue affects Mac OS X 10.5 and Mac OS X Server 10.5; earlier versions are not affected.
